About

Flashing brightly into the festive season, the Northern Lights 90cm or 120cm Fibre Optic Christmas Tree stands out as a feature piece in any room it is placed. Mesmerizing, the colours change from blue, turquoise, green, purple, pink, red and yellow in a flashing effect.

Tree stand included. Lightweight it is easy to store and move. Ideal for smaller spaces and homes.
